During President Trump's visit to South Korea, he sought a $350 billion investment in the U.S. but only received ceremonial gifts, including a gold medal and a crown. Despite a warm reception from South Korean President Lee Jae Myung, negotiations for the trade deal stalled as South Korean officials expressed concerns about directly investing in the U.S. economy. As Trump continues his Asia tour, he has softened his trade rhetoric, emphasizing cooperative agreements, though tensions remain over existing tariffs and past immigration issues impacting future investments.
